Ilminster is a medieval market town, situated about 12 miles south east of the county town of Taunton. Surrounded by undulating open countryside designated a Special Landscape area, the majority of the town falls within a Conservation Area. Ilminster is well served by Tesco supermarket, co-op and various independent stores including dairy shop, traditional butcher, grocer, clothing boutiques and homewares store. There are two doctor’s surgeries and a dentist. Other notable benefits include a library, weekly market, restaurants, pubs, cafes, bakeries, hairdressers, beauty salons, gym and soft play centre. Creative types will enjoy Ilminster Arts Centre, a vibrant arts centre with its own café, art gallery and theatre. Local schooling can be found at Herne View a Church of England Primary School with secondary schooling found in the nearby towns of Crewkerne and Chard. Public Schools within easy reach include Chard School, Wellington School and Perott Hill whilst Kings Hall, Taunton School, Kings School and Queens School can all be found in Taunton. Ilminster has convenient road access to both the M5, A303 and A358. Mainline railway stations are situated at Crewkerne 7 miles (London Waterloo) and Taunton 13 miles (London Paddington). Berrys coaches offer a service to London twice a day. Bath, Bristol and Exeter offer excellent cultural and shopping facilities within easy travelling distance.
